Why was the concept of making things look real important to Renaissance artists?

During the Renaissance there were tremendous advances in the sciences as well as the arts. The development of oil paint as it is known today as well as one and two point perspective enabled artists to achieve artistically what had not been achieved since the days of ancient Rome. During the dark ages all western art was comprised of religious subject matter and done in the name of Christianity. Artists were simply craftspeople and had a low status in society. As the Renaissance and the age of humanism dawned artists were concerned with doing what had not been done before. There were a lot of science studies which concerned artists, such as anatomy, chemistry, alchemy, engineering, and architecture.

Humanism replaced a totally God centered way of seeing man, which was reflected in the way the renaissance artists used materials and portrayed their subject matter. The flat space and styalized religious portraits became open with the use of one and two point perspective, aerial perspective, and the figures took on lifelike form in animated poses that included foreshortening techniques.. Artists often used real people to portray historical figures. Instead of the viewer seeing the artwork as sacred and seperate, the paintings of the Renaissance invited the viewer into the picture. While the representations were much more lifelike, the style is idealized, and symmetrical balance emphasized harmony and beauty.

The Renaissance, a movement which stressed the ideas of the classical world, has been described as ending the medieval era and heralding the start of the modern age. Its causes were many, all deeply interconnected and now historians debate the relative importance of each, as well as when the Renaissance actually began. The mid fourteenth century is a common date for the start, although some commentators go back further. In addition Florence was once identified as the initial home of the Renaissance, but some histories widen this to Italy as a whole. The following are the main factors.
